Paula Ann McIntyre of Trail, BC passed away on Thursday, July 25, 2013 at Kootenay Boundary Regional Hospital in Trail after a ten-year battle with cancer.  Paula was a wife, mother, daughter, and friend to many and was an amazing lady who was gracious, kind and giving.

Paula was born on January 12, 1963 in Brisbane, Australia to Rod and Pam (Pavey) Lihou.

Paula grew up in Sandgate, Australia. She attended Sandgate state High School in Sandgate (Queensland). After high school she began work for the Queensland Railways as a Drafting Assistant where she worked for 13 years. 

Paula married Shane McIntyre in 1983 in Brisbane, Australia. They were happily married for 30 years. Paula and Shane moved to Canada in 1993 to Pastor at Harvest City Church in Vancouver then to Trail in 1999 at Gateway Christian Life Centre. She lived in Trail 14 years and served along-side Shane as he Pastored the church and the community of greater Trail. Paula enjoyed swimming, camping and most all her children. Paula served the people of Trail with the Friday Kid’s Zone program for children for the past 13 years, being a camp counselor every summer.

Paula is survived by her spouse Pastor Shane McIntyre, her daughter Eleasah, her son David, her parents Rod and Pam Lihou, her sisters Diane Marks (Dave) of Brisbane, Australia, Janice Lenaduzzi (Paul) of Brisbane, Australia, and her nieces and nephews and other relatives.
